Fursultiamine
Fursultiamine (CAS No.: 804-30-8) is a synthetic thiamine derivative within the vitamin B1 and allithiamine related small molecule class that is broadly cataloged as a biochemical and pharmacological research tool for studies of cellular metabolism, stress adaptation, and oncology relevant biology, with functional background indicating improved thiamine associated bioavailability characteristics relative to parent thiamine and experimental evidence supporting modulation of injury associated phenotypes, suppression of hypoxia induced VEGF secretion, and attenuation of mitochondrial fission, thereby positioning it in translationally oriented discovery workflows focused on metabolic regulation and microenvironment responsive signaling rather than direct clinical application; current literature level descriptions suggest mechanism level involvement in thiamine dependent enzymatic networks linked to mitochondrial energy metabolism together with downstream effects on redox and hypoxia responsive pathways, while explicit single protein target assignment and standardized pathway selectivity mapping remain limited, so it is most appropriately categorized as a pathway modulating metabolic probe used to interrogate phenotype level endpoints in cell based systems and exploratory in vivo paradigms, including models relevant to nutrient deficiency biology, degenerative joint pathology, and tumor associated processes; quantitative potency parameters such as definitive IC50 or EC50 values are not consistently established across public reports for this specific molecule, and available activity characterizations are therefore best interpreted as context dependent effects typically assessed from nanomolar to micromolar range screening windows used for vitamin derivative analogs, with exact concentrations or doses determined by assay format, exposure duration, model sensitivity, and study objectives in early stage mechanism research and compound profiling campaigns.
